Environmental Improvements at Chopin Road and Stanford Road, Brighton Hill areas

As part of the Environmental Renewal Scheme (ERS), we aim to enhance communal areas and open spaces within the local neighbourhood around Chopin Road and Stanford Road at Brighton Hill.

We consulted with residents in August and September to seek views on the areas, so that we can focus on the issues that matter the most when we finalise our programme of improvement works. Thank you to those who responded.

Having reviewed the comments, we are now planning to deliver the following works in the 2024/2025 financial year:

  • Approximately 100m long bulb planting at Brighton Way, opposite to Brighton Hill Community School, approaching ASDA superstore.
  • Tree coppicing and tidying up on both sides of the underpass at Brighton Way, behind Lehar Close and Headington Close. Please note that the underpass will be closed for a few days during the works.
  • Replanting at the large bed next to Brighton Hill Community School.
  • Reducing hedge planting at the road verge at the Quilter Road / Brighton Way junction.
  • New picnic benches, seats and litter bins will be implemented at the open space outside Hatch Warren Schools. There will be also some minor vegetation clearance.
  • New picnic benches, litter bins, signages and hard surface repairing at Brighton Hill Park.
  • Removing the raised bed outside 138 and 172 Quilter Road.
  • A new bench at the footpath adjacent to Stanford Road / Brighton Way.
  • Vegetation tidying up and turfing near 21 Brahms Road.

Residents who might be affected with these works will receive notification letters separately in due course, together with the detailed plans.

We are also reviewing the design of the public square next to Quilter Road / Brighton Way junction, with works likely to be implemented in the 2025/2026 financial year.

We acknowledge the requests on vegetation cutting in the area. These have been passed onto our Ground Maintenance and Make A Difference teams, who are responsible for the regular maintenance and upkeeping of the area.

Comments were also received in relation to parking, footpaths, pavements, road safety, trees and other issues. Whilst we understand the needs for improvements in these areas, the affected areas are generally on Hampshire County Council (HCC) land rather than our land. We have forwarded these comments to HCC for action. We apologise we are not able to proceed these matters further.
